Output 17d6b24df283978bea381a0ac65be00b0f94fa9616cfc8c2a832c0fd14476aa2:103

value
61030
script pubkey
OP_0 OP_PUSHBYTES_32 6fc0846e0876743a555aa3bdeb6d5a8754377c1899bb9bcdf28925ff3a6e702d
address
bc1qdlqggmsgwe6r54265w77km26sa2rwlqcnxaehn0j3yjl7wnwwqks4ehmae
transaction
17d6b24df283978bea381a0ac65be00b0f94fa9616cfc8c2a832c0fd14476aa2
confirmations
125016
spent
true